我目前正在开发一个 Web 应用程序,该应用程序从 Web 服务接收编码文本,并正在解码并保存为 PDF 文件。一旦用户点击查看详细信息,我就应该在网络浏览器中显示 PDF 文件。
在浏览器中显示 PDF 文件的最佳做法是什么?我正在使用 VB.Net 2003
我目前正在开发一个 Web 应用程序,该应用程序从 Web 服务接收编码文本,并正在解码并保存为 PDF 文件。一旦用户点击查看详细信息,我就应该在网络浏览器中显示 PDF 文件。
在浏览器中显示 PDF 文件的最佳做法是什么?我正在使用 VB.Net 2003
您需要做的就是将链接设置为指向您的 pdf 文件。如果用户安装了任何 PDF 阅读器,它将使用该阅读器打开。
<a href="yourPdfFile.pdf">The name you Want to Show as Link</a>
编辑: 另一种方法,如果您不想显示为链接并直接打开文件,请在标题中设置正确的 MIME 类型,以便浏览器可以将其检测为 PDF 文件而不是 HTML 文件。
Response.AddHeader("content-disposition","inline;filename=YourPdfFileName.pdf")
Response.End